Super Bowl 2011 Live Stream. Quarterbacks are a special breed of player.

They are the face of their franchise, the trigger man on offense, the most-recognized and most-criticized player on the roster.

They are, in short, the most important player on any team.

In Pittsburgh, the tradition of great quarterbacks runs from Terry Bradshaw down to Ben Roethlisberger, who is quickly gaining ground in being the greatest quarterback to don the black and gold uniform of the Steel City's beloved Steelers.

This Super Bowl, which is the third for Roethlisberger in his still-young six-year career, is essential to his legacy and Hall of Fame credentials for so many reasons.

Here's a look at why the man they call "Seven" is so focused on winning the franchise's seventh Vince Lombardi Trophy.
